Donald Trump is the most prominent politician to link immigrants and crime but not the first

«SFGate» (sfgate.com) 

Donald Trump may link immigration to violent crime more effectively than any American politician before him, but he’s hardly the first to promote the unfounded narrative. Historians go back to at least the 1850s when German and Irish immigrants were targeted. An undercurrent of popular belief that immigrants breed crime persisted through the 20th century and into the 21st. No kidding! King Charles III bestows royal title on rare golden goat breed

«SFGate» (sfgate.com) 

King Charles III has bestowed a royal title on a rare golden goat breed. From now on, the breed known for its connection to the island of Guernsey will have the special title of Royal Golden Guernsey Goat. The title was bestowed Tuesday during the king’s visit to the island in the English Channel. It will apply to the livestock breed anywhere in the world. The goats are a rare breed and considered “at risk” on the Rare Breeds Watchlist.

Regulatory framework to push exports via e-comm likely by Sep: Comm secy

Business Standard 

A regulatory framework to push the country's exports through e-commerce medium is expected to be ready by September, a top government official said on Tuesday. Commerce Secretary Sunil Barthwal said that at present India's exports through this medium are only about USD 5 billion as compared to China's USD 300 billion, annually.
